1. Big-Box Retailers (e.g., Home Depot, Lowe's, Best Buy)
Big-box shops are often the first stop for the majority of homeowners. They offer a physical existence where you can see and touch the home appliances, coupled with aggressive rates and frequent marketing occasions.
Pros:
- Inventory: Massive selection of brand names and models in stock.
- Benefit: Multiple places and easy to use websites.
- Financing: Frequent "0% interest" financing alternatives for certified buyers.
- Pricing: Competitive pricing, particularly during vacation sales (Memorial Day, July 4th, Black Friday).
Cons:
- Generic Service: Sales partners typically lack in-depth technical knowledge about particular appliance functions.
- Third-Party Logistics: Delivery and installation are frequently outsourced to third-party professionals, which can result in interaction gaps.
2. Independent Appliance Dealers
If you value customer care and long-lasting support, independent home appliance showrooms are the gold requirement. These retailers specialize exclusively in home devices and often have deep roots in the local neighborhood.
Pros:
- Expert Knowledge: Staff are qualified specifically on appliances and can direct you towards trustworthy brand names based upon repair work data.
- Integrated Service: They frequently have their own in-house setup and repair work groups. If something goes wrong, you are dealing with the shop, not a remote call center.
- Customization: Better at handling intricate cooking area designs or panel-ready integrated fridge setups.
Cons:
- Pricing: Less most likely to have "loss-leader" sales compared to nationwide chains.
- Accessibility: May need longer lead times if the model isn't in their storage facility.
3. Online Specialty Retailers (e.g., AJ Madison, Appliances Connection)
The digital shift has made it possible to order high-end home appliances from the comfort of your couch. Specialized online retailers frequently cater to high-end and professional-grade brands that aren't stocked in hobbyist hardware shops.
Pros:
- Extensive Catalog: Access to premium, European, and niche luxury brands.
- Comprehensive Comparisons: Websites are enhanced with deep requirements, user manuals, and contrast tools.
- Client Support: Many offer devoted chat or phone support specifically for device planning.
Cons:
- Shipping Logistics: Freight shipping for big home appliances can be complicated. You need to be thorough about inspecting the product for damage upon arrival.
- Installation: You will likely require to work with a different local professional to install the system, as lots of online dealers do not offer local white-glove setup services in all territories.

. Delivery Policies Inquire about the shipment procedure. Do they provide"white-glove"service where they unbox the fridge, remove the old one, and level thesystem? Or are they just dropping
it on your driveway? Always ask about"haul-away "costs for your old system. 2. Service and Repairs A fridge is a mechanical device that will ultimately require maintenance. If you purchase from a dealership that has a dedicated service department, you are miles ahead ofsomeone who purchased from a
merchant that expects you to handle the maker's warranty department straight. 3. The "Scratch and Dent" Factor If you are seeking to save cash, check if your local retailer has an outlet section. Many merchants offer substantial discount rates on fridges that have minor cosmetic flaws(scratchesor dents)but are mechanically perfect. This is an exceptional method to get a premium model for a fraction of the expense. Regularly Asked Questions(FAQ)Q: Should I buy a fridge online? A: Yes, if you are trying to find specific brand names or models not in your area available. Nevertheless, guarantee you thoroughly examine the retailer's return policy and freight damage treatments before ordering. Q: Is it much better to purchase from
a big-box store or a local dealership?A: If you focus on the most affordable possible rate, a big-box store is normally superior. If you prioritize service, setup quality, and a relationship with The Best Fridge retailer, a local dealershipis often the better choice. Q: When is the very best season to purchase a fridge? A: Appliance producers generally launch brand-new designs in the fall(September/October). Subsequently, you will see the very best costs on the "outgoing" designs during these months. In addition, holiday weekends
like Black Friday and Memorial Day are prime-time shows for major promotions. Q: What should I measure before buying? A: You should determine 3 things: the height, width, and depth of the area. Most importantly, measure your entrances and hallways to make sure the Fridge For Sale can really fit through your home to reach the cooking area. Constantly leave an extra inch or more for ventilation clearance.
